Zenigata

quand les bananes se plaignent de leur régime

XML, JSON et YAML sont sur un bateau

Pour la sérialisation ou la représentation de données, de nombreux formats existent avec leurs avantages, inconvénients et domaines d’application. Connaissez-vous le très explicite YAML ?

En XML

1
2
3
4
5
6
7
<livre langage=”fr” disponible=true>
  <titre>Comme on dit en Afrique...</titre>
  <auteurs>
    <auteur>Joseph Andjou</auteur>
  </auteurs>
  <date>2003/05/28</date>
</livre>

En JSON

1
2
3
4
5
6
7
8
9
10
11
12
13
{
  livre :
  {
    langage : fr,
    disponible : true,
    titre : Comme on dit en Afrique...,
    auteurs :
    [
      Joseph Andjou
    ],
    date : 28 mai 2003
  }
}

En YAML

1
2
3
4
5
6
7
---
langage: fr
disponible: true
titre: “Comme on dit en Afrique...”
auteurs: [Joseph Andjou]
date: 2003-05-28
---

Commentaires